Background

The VPP is a two-week fellowship for professors of advertising, marketing, communications and the liberal arts. In 2010, 16 professors were hosted by advertising agencies in Chicago and New York City. Whether a professor is placed with an agency, a marketing or media company depends upon his/her area of expertise. The number of placements in the VPP is contingent upon the number of companies willing to host a professor. Preference is given to professors with little or no industry experience and to those who have not already participated in the program. Note: Program is only offered to professors teaching in the United States.

Objective

To expose professors to the day-to-day operations of an advertising agency, marketing or media company; and to provide a forum for the exchange of ideas between academia and industry. The VPP gives professors a greater understanding of and appreciation for the industry while host companies have an opportunity to develop closer ties to academia.

Components

A two-day orientation is followed by individual fellowships. While at the host company, each professor offers a “Lunchtime Lecture” on his/her area of expertise and how it relates to advertising. Note: With the professor’s permission, the Lunchtime Lecture may be videotaped for streaming on aef.com.

2011 VPP: June 6-17

Professors chosen by the VPP Selection Committee will be placed with host companies in Chicago, New York City and other major cities. Apply only if your academic and personal responsibilities allow you to participate for the full two weeks.

Expenses

Host companies pay housing and per diem. Professors pay travel and out-of-pocket expenses.
